What Are Unified Activities?
The Special Olympics Unified Schools Program is a fast-growing initiative that brings students with and without intellectual disabilities together.
As Unified Champion Schools, we partner with Special Olympics Nebraska to implement a three-component strategy focused on Inclusive Sports, Inclusive Youth Leadership, and Whole-School Engagement. These three components bring students with and without intellectual disabilities together to promote a positive school climate, develop physical fitness, prevent bullying, enhance student engagement, and promote student leadership skills.
